Lemon Drop
Bright, fast, and unapologetically fun, this is the crowd-pleaser that always disappears first.
A brisk squeeze of lemon leads the way, then eases into cool vodka and a sparkling touch of sugar that makes the whole shot taste bright and polished.
Share this recipe
Ingredients
- 3/4 oz vodka
- 1/2 oz fresh lemon juice
- 1/4 oz simple syrup
- optional sugar rim
How to make it
- Shake with ice, strain into a shot glass, and serve with or without a sugared rim.
